The Language and Literacy Center at MCC supports English-language learners (ELL) on their way to academic and career success. ELL and English as a Second Language (ESL) academic support services are available to English-language learners at any level, whether enrolled in the MCC ESL program or taking general education or program courses

ESL Coursework Help

  • ESL grammar, reading, writing, listening, vocabulary and presentations
  • Study skills, homework, and test preparation

English Conversation Practice

  • Increase your skill and confidence speaking and understanding English
  • Learn and practice skills for classroom presentations, job interviews, and more

Reading and vocabulary learning

  • Reading assistance with textbooks, articles, and homework assignments
  • Learn new vocabulary

Fall Quarter Events

Let’s Talk Conversation Group

Let's Talk is a beginning conversation group especially for ESL students in levels 1 and 2. Let's Talk will use games and conversation starters to practice vocabulary and grammar skills, improve pronunciation, and help students become more comfortable speaking English in everyday situations.

“Rewiring” Your Life for Happiness: Practicing English through the Science of Happiness

In this interactive workshop, English language learners will strengthen their reading, listening, speaking, and writing skills while exploring the science of happiness and wellbeing. Through engaging “Rewirement” activities, students will practice analyzing ideas, making inferences, and expressing opinions clearly in English. The focus is on building both positive habits and language confidence through discussion, reflection, and presentation.

Fluent Futures ESL Speaking Lab

The ESL Fluent Futures Speaking Lab is a fun, supportive workshop where intermediate and advanced English learners build confidence in speaking through interactive activities and pronunciation practice. Participants will strengthen their conversational and professional English, improve fluency, and gain skills to support academic and career success.
